What’s the best needle size for hair loss?
Studies suggest that a needle size of 0.6mm may be most effective for hair loss. However, needles ranging from 0.3mm to 1.5mm can also deliver great results.

Can I microneedle with oral minoxidil?
Yes, oral minoxidil can be used, but it’s less effective than with topical minoxidil. Microneedling enhances the absorption of topical minoxidil.

Shall I apply minoxidil the same day I microneedle?
No, it’s best to wait 24 hours after microneedling before applying minoxidil to
avoid skin irritation.

How often should I microneedle (derma roll)?
For beginners, once a month is ideal. Advanced users can microneedle once a week. Avoid overuse, as it can prevent skin recovery.

When will I see results?
Consistency is key. Most users see results within 2-4 months, but it can take up
to a year. Taking photos will help you track progress.

Derma roller vs derma stamp: Which one should I use?
Beginners often prefer the derma roller as it’s easier to use. The derma stamp allows for adjustable needle depth, which is helpful if you want to vary needle sizes over time.

How does microneedling work for hair loss?
Microneedling creates tiny micro-channels in the scalp, which stimulates blood flow and encourages the regeneration of hair follicles. This process promotes thicker, fuller hair over time, especially when combined with hair growth serums like minoxidil.
